Transaction 65a5696e222c293f2eda72317f8ccbda3064cbd75cbb4ca4625d687a5be1766c

1 Input
2 Outputs
  • 65a5696e222c293f2eda72317f8ccbda3064cbd75cbb4ca4625d687a5be1766c:0
  • value  99313699
    address  1DcFYufoTRkmk6nS8dRQbRhyEE8nQJTn7A
  • 65a5696e222c293f2eda72317f8ccbda3064cbd75cbb4ca4625d687a5be1766c:1
  • value  540000
    address  1ExEjSYahEgvfUekQpkunZPtsyMCbjHfbS